Abstract
Systems, methods, and computer-readable media are described for capturing detailed data access audit trails identifying the portions of pages or other files accessed by users from a specific network content source. A graphical representation of a page or file may be rendered by an intermediary system, and an initial portion of the graphical representation may be sent to a user device along with control data. The user device may send interaction data to the intermediary system as the user interacts with the page or file, which may result in additional graphical content being delivered to the user device by the intermediary system. In the event of a corporate data leak or for other data access audit purposes, a system administrator may search stored interaction data to identify which users accessed or viewed specific information within one or more pages or files.
